At 200m tall with 45 storeys, this instantly recognisable skyscraper became the first building in Britain to be sold for more than £1bn, and has served as HSBC’S London headquarters ever since. On this project, our ventilation and ductwork engineers achieved a BREEAM ‘excellent’ rating for sustainability.

Scope

Hotchkiss managed the complete airside installation of the shell and core ductwork systems and a full fit-out of the office and trading floors. This included the supply, delivery and installation of all the ductwork and associated plant and equipment. The scope of works also included ACI panels and associated wiring, complete smoke vent systems for firefighting lobbies and carpark and loading bays, and the full balance and commissioning of the air distribution system. Additionally, we were tasked with the role of lead coordinator for the building services.
